作品概览

  • Notable elements: Light & shadow
  • Medium: Oil on canvas
  • Artist: Martin Johnson Heade
  • Subject or theme: Coastal landscape
  • Movement: Luminism
  • Dimensions: 64 x 127 cm
  • Year: 1862

A Moment of Tranquil Reflection: Martin Johnson Heade’s “Spouting Rock, Newport”

Martin Johnson Heade's "Spouting Rock, Newport," painted in 1862, isn’t merely a depiction of a coastal scene; it’s an immersion into the very essence of New England light and atmosphere. This captivating landscape, now housed within the Thyssen-Bornemisza Museum in Madrid, offers a profound meditation on nature's subtle power—a testament to Heade’s mastery of Luminism, a style that sought to capture the fleeting effects of sunlight upon surfaces rather than detailed representations of form. The painting immediately draws the viewer into a world of muted tones and delicate gradations, where the eye wanders across the textured surface of the rocks, the shimmering water, and the hazy sky.

Heade’s technique is characterized by an almost obsessive attention to light. He eschews bold outlines or dramatic contrasts in favor of a nuanced approach that mimics the way sunlight filters through mist and reflects off wet surfaces. The brushstrokes are loose and suggestive, creating a sense of atmospheric depth and movement. Notice how he employs broken color—small, distinct patches of pigment—to build up the forms of the rocks and water, rather than blending them seamlessly together. This technique not only creates an illusion of texture but also captures the ephemeral quality of light itself. The painting’s palette is predominantly pastel – soft blues, greens, browns, and grays – contributing to its serene and contemplative mood.

The Luminist Vision: A Shift in American Landscape Painting

To fully appreciate “Spouting Rock,” it's crucial to understand the context of Heade’s work within the broader movement of Luminism. Emerging in the 1850s, Luminism represented a deliberate departure from the grand, heroic landscapes favored by the Hudson River School. Instead of monumental vistas and dramatic mountainscapes, Luminist painters focused on smaller-scale scenes—often coastal marshes, riversides, and interiors—and prioritized capturing the subtle effects of light and atmosphere. Artists like Heade, Fitz Hugh Lane, and Asher B. Durand sought to emulate the delicate brushwork and atmospheric perspective of the Dutch Masters, particularly Johan Vermeer.

Heade’s connection to the Hudson River School is complex. While he shared some stylistic similarities—a focus on American landscapes—he ultimately forged his own distinct voice within the movement. His paintings often possess a quieter, more introspective quality than those of his contemporaries, reflecting his deep appreciation for the beauty and tranquility of nature. “Spouting Rock” exemplifies this shift, moving away from overt grandeur towards a subtle exploration of light, texture, and mood.

Symbolism in Nature’s Embrace

Beyond its technical brilliance, "Spouting Rock" is rich with symbolic meaning. The titular rock formation—a dramatic outcrop rising from the coastline—serves as a focal point, drawing the viewer's eye into the heart of the scene. It represents both strength and vulnerability, solid and enduring yet subject to the relentless forces of nature. The presence of several small sailboats on the water evokes themes of human connection with the natural world, suggesting a harmonious coexistence between man and environment. The muted colors and soft light contribute to a sense of peace and contemplation, inviting the viewer to lose themselves in the beauty of the scene.

Furthermore, Heade’s meticulous rendering of details—the individual grains of sand on the beach, the ripples in the water, the texture of the rocks—suggests a deep respect for the natural world. The painting isn't simply a representation of a coastal landscape; it’s an affirmation of nature’s inherent beauty and value. It speaks to a time when artists were increasingly concerned with capturing the fleeting moments of light and atmosphere that define the American experience.

艺术家简介

马丁·约翰逊·海德的静谧视野:生平和艺术

马丁·约翰逊·海德,1819年生于宾夕法尼亚宁静的乡村,是美国艺术史上一个引人入胜的人物——一位画家,他的光辉景观和对自然的亲密描绘逐渐从相对默默无闻中脱颖而出,赢得了在美国艺术成就中最重要地位之一。他在特拉华河畔的伦伯维尔的早期生活在他心中培养了对自然世界的深刻欣赏之情,这种感情在他的早期研究下得到滋养,师从当地艺术家爱德华·希克斯以及可能的托马斯·希克斯。这些基础课程为海德提供了日后绽放成独特风格的技术技能,尽管他通往认可的道路并非一帆风顺。最初专注于肖像画,他的早期作品展示了熟练的手艺,但缺乏定义了他成熟作品的独特见解。在欧洲的一段旅行拓宽了他的艺术视野,使他接触到不同的影响并为他最终拥抱风景画奠定了基础。

从肖像画到全景光影

海德艺术方向的关键转变源于与哈得孙河派成员——如约翰·弗雷德里克·肯塞特和本杰明·钱普尼——的相遇,他们唤醒了他捕捉美国景观的壮丽和微妙之美的热情。这种影响,加上他自身对光线和氛围的内在敏感性,使他发展出一种以宁静构图和一丝不苟的细节关注为特征的风格。海德的作品开始因其内敛的强度而与众不同,摒弃了同时代人所青睐的戏剧性叙事,转而专注于对沼泽地、海景以及最终的热带动植物的沉思研究。1863-1864年他对巴西的旅行是一个决定性的时刻,深刻影响了他的艺术创作。沉浸在充满活力色彩和异国情调形式的巴西雨林中,海德开始了一系列小幅绘画,描绘了蜂鸟在茂盛的兰花丛中——这些作品展示了他精湛的技术功底和他对生命与环境之间微妙互动的着迷。他称之为“巴西宝石”的作品最初打算出版,但在他的有生之年中很大程度上未能实现,但如今它们是他最受赞誉的杰作之一。随后的中美洲和牙买加之旅进一步激发了他对热带主题的探索,丰富了他的调色板并扩展了他的艺术词汇。

沼泽地、木兰花与大师的重新发现

在后来的岁月里,海德定居在佛罗里达州的圣奥古斯丁,在那里他将注意力转向了静物——特别是对木兰花精致描绘,以丰富的天鹅绒背景为衬托。这些绘画,以其天鹅绒般的质感和明亮的光线为特色,体现了他对色彩和形式的掌握。然而,尽管在他整个职业生涯中创作了大量的作品,海德在生前很大程度上默默无闻。直到20世纪40年代,学者们才开始认识到他对美国艺术的贡献的重要性。一系列非凡的重新发现——绘画出现在意想不到的地方,如车库销售和跳蚤市场——使人们对他的作品重新关注,揭示了一位被忽视的辉光主义大师。术语“辉光主义”本身,用于描述海德和菲茨·亨利·莱恩等艺术家所共有的风格,捕捉了他艺术愿景的本质:强调大气效果、微妙的光线渐变以及一种静止感和宁静感。

寂静沉思的遗产

马丁·约翰逊·海德的遗产超越了他的技术技能和审美敏感性。他的绘画为观众提供了一个安静沉思的空间——邀请他们沉浸在大自然的美丽与宁静之中。虽然他可能在他有生之年没有获得广泛的名声,但他的作品自被重新发现以来就引起了观众的强烈共鸣,巩固了他作为美国艺术界重要人物的地位。今天,他的绘画被世界各地著名的博物馆收藏,包括WahooArt的马丁·约翰逊·海德系列,并继续以其光辉的美丽和持久的力量激励着人们的敬畏和钦佩。海德捕捉光线和氛围转瞬即逝的能力——将平凡的场景转化为超凡脱俗的美丽时刻——确保了他成为19世纪最受喜爱和最具影响力的美国画家之一。 他的艺术提醒我们保护和欣赏自然世界的重要性,以及在它的寂静辉煌中找到慰藉。

海德风格的关键特征

  • 辉光主义:一个决定性的特征,强调大气效果和微妙的光线渐变。
  • 宁静的构图:避免戏剧性叙事,转而选择和平的场景。
  • 一丝不苟的细节:精确地描绘自然形态和纹理。
  • 主题:盐沼、海景、热带鸟类(尤其是蜂鸟)、木兰花和静物。
  • 浪漫主义方法:关注自然的情感影响及其美丽。
马丁·约翰逊·海德

马丁·约翰逊·海德

1819 - 1904 , 美利坚合众国

基本信息

  • Artistic Movement Or Style: 光辉主义
  • Artists Who Influenced This Artist:
    • 爱德华·希克斯
    • 约翰·弗雷德里克·肯塞特
  • Date Of Birth: 1819年8月11日
  • Date Of Death: 1904年9月4日
  • Full Name: 马丁·约翰逊·海德
  • Nationality: 美国国籍
  • Notable Artworks:
    • 兰花与蜂鸟
    • 盐沼风光
    • 蜂鸟盛开
  • Place Of Birth (City And Country): 美国宾夕法尼亚州伦伯维尔
